Wuse II, Abuja, Nigeria.
Wuse Zone 3, Abuja, Nigeria.
Zone 5 Wuse, Abuja, Nigeria.
Wuse 2, Abuja, Nigeria.
Wuse 2, Abuja, Nigeria.
Wuse Zone 5, Abuja, Nigeria.
GREATER, MACHESTER, United Sta...
Boston, MA, United States.
Owerri, Imo, Nigeria.
Owerri, Imo, Nigeria.
Ketu, Lagos, Nigeria.
dubai, dubai, dubai.